KERAGAMAN, KEPADATAN STOK DAN HABITAT IKAN PARI DI LAUT ARAFURA

Karsono Wagiyo, Duranta Kembaren

Abstract


Nilai ekonomis ikan pari serta pemanfaatannya yang beragam menyebabkan penangkapannya semakin meningkat and rentan terhadap kepunahan. Penelitian bertujuan memperbaharui informasi mengenai keragaman, kepadatan, biomassa, kepadatan stok dan karateristik habitat ikan pari di Laut Arafura. Penelitian dilakukan tahun 2018 secara eksploratif Systematic Cluster Random Sampling. Hasil penelitian didapatkan 6 familia, 24 jenis, di antaranya endemik yaitu Neotrygon annotata, N. leylandi, Maculabatis toshi, Hemitrygon longicauda, Pateobatis hortlei. Ikan pari dominan secara individu adalah N, annotata dan berat didominasi oleh Pastinachus sephen. Sebaran spasial, keragaman dan kepadatan tertinggi ditemukan di Area Barat Papua dan biomassa tertinggi di Timur Aru. Sebaran vertikal; keragaman, kepadatan dan biomassa tertinggi pada kedalaman 10-20 m. Kepadatan stok ikan pari di Laut Arafura 61.382,8 ton dan berkontribusi 21,37 % terhadap stok ikan demersal. Jenis ikan pari yang memiliki terdistribusi luas di Laut Arafura adalah Maculabatis toshi. Kondisi hidrologi habitat ikan pari bervariasi diantara jenis. Habitat terdalam dimiliki oleh Rhinobatus sp. dan terdangkal oleh Pastinachus solocirostris. Suhu tertinggi terdapat pada habitat N. orientalis dan terendah Pateobatis jenkensii. Salinitas tertinggi pada habitat Glaucostegus typus dan terendah pada habitat Pateobatis hortlei. Oksigen terlarut tertinggi pada habitat N. orientalis dan terendah pada habitat Pateobatis jenkinsii. Keasaman tertinggi pada habitat Maculabatis toshi dan terendah pada habitat Pateobatis hortlei. Khlorofil-a tertinggi pada habitat Pateobatis hortlei dan terendah pada habitat Pateobatis jenkinsii.  Turbiditas tertinggi pada habitat Pateobatis hortlei dan terendah pada habitat Aetomylaeus maculatus.

Rays have economic value and have a long life, their use varies with increasing intensity, making them vulnerable to extinction. This study aims to determine the diversity, density, biomass, standing stock and habitat characteristics of rays in the Arafura Sea. The research was conducted in 2018 using exploratory Systematic Cluster Random Sampling. The results showed 6 families, 24 species, of which endemic were Neotrygon annotata, N. leylandi, Maculabatis toshi, Hemitrygon longicauda, Pateobatis hortlei. The dominant ray by individual is N. annotata and by weight is Pastinachus sephen. The spatial distribution; the highest diversity and density in the West Papua Area, the highest biomass in the East Aru. Vertical distribution; the highest diversity, density and biomass at a depth 10-20 m. The standing stock of rays in the Arafura Sea is 61,382,761.45 kg and contributes 21.37% to demersal fish stocks. The ray species that has the widest habitat is Maculabatis toshi. The hydrological conditions of the ray habitat vary between species. Deepest habitat is owned by Rhinobatus sp., the shallowest by Pastinachus solocirostris. Highest temperature in N. orientalis habitat, lowest in Pateobatis jenkensii habitat. Salinity highest in the Glaucostegus typus habitat, lowest in the Pateobatis hortlei habitat. Highest dissolved oxygen in the N. orientalis habitat, lowest in the Pateobatis jenkinsii habitat. Acidity highest in the Maculabatis toshi habitat, lowest in the Pateobatis hortlei habitat. Highest chlorophyll-a in the Pateobatis hortlei habitat, lowest in the Pateobatis jenkinsii habitat. Highest turbitdity in the Pateobatis hortlei habitat, lowest in the Aetomylaeus maculatus habitat.
